Learn Git & GitHub

Master version control, collaboration, and open source contribution with comprehensive Git and GitHub tutorials from industry experts and experienced developers.

Version ControlCollaborationOpen Source

Master Git & GitHub

Version Control

Track changes, manage versions, and maintain project history

Branching & Merging

Feature branches, merge strategies, and conflict resolution

Collaboration

Pull requests, code reviews, and team workflows

Open Source

Contributing to projects, issues, and community involvement

Choose Your Instructor

Select a YouTuber to load their complete Git & GitHub tutorial playlist below

Kunal Kushwaha
394K
~4 hours
Complete Git and GitHub tutorial covering version control, branching, collaboration, and open source contribution.
EnglishBeginner to Intermediate
Programming with Mosh
3.2M
~3 hours
Comprehensive Git tutorial covering essential commands, workflows, and best practices for developers.
EnglishBeginner
Traversy Media
2.2M
~2 hours
Git crash course covering basic commands, GitHub workflow, and practical version control for web developers.
EnglishBeginner
Corey Schafer
1.1M
~6 hours
In-depth Git tutorials covering advanced topics, workflows, and collaboration techniques for professional development.
EnglishIntermediate to Advanced

Select a Playlist to Get Started

Choose one of the instructors above to load their complete C programming video series